Saturday 20th July will see the Royal Southampton Yacht Club running this year’s Corona Extra Island Double Race. Commencing from 6 A.M., the race will go east-about to and from the Royal Corinthian’s start/finish line at Cowes via Bembridge, St Catherine’s and the Needles.
Now in its thirty-fourth year, the Royal Southampton’s annual Double-Handed Series comprises eight races; four inshore and four offshore. The Island Double is the fifth race of this year’s Main Series and the second of the Inshore Series.
Attracting over 100 boats, racing will be in classes for IRC and RSYC rated monohulls, plus MOCRA multihulls. This year, RORC’s new Limited Validity TCCs will also be available for cruiser-racers who’d like to try their hand at racing under IRC(more information on the RORC website).
As well as competing for Race and Series class trophies, all crew completing the circumnavigation will receive an engraved RSYC Island Double tumbler. There’s also a separate prize for the best result of any boat over 20 years of age and not forgetting a special prize for the monohull or multihull that beats the current fastest times for getting round.
